.body{margin-top:0px;margin-left:0px; background:#E9E3D8; text-align:center; }

#header { width:100%; height:280px; background:#FBFAFA; text-align:center; } 
#header2 { width:100%; height:16px; background-image:url('img/hd2.jpg'); } 
#wrap { width:900px; margin:0 auto; text-align:center; } 
#footer { width:900px; height:96px; background-image:url('img/ft.jpg'); margin:0 auto; } 


a{color:#0000ff;border-top-style:none;border-right-style:none;border-left-style:none;text-decoration:none;border-bottom-style:none;}
a:visited{color:#0000ff;text-decoration:none;}
a:hover{color: #0000ff;text-decoration:underline;}
a:link{color:#0000ff;text-decoration:none;}
a:active{color:red;background:whitesomke;text-decoration:underline;}

.text20-2{;font-size:20px;font-family:'ＭＳ Ｐ明朝',serif;line-height:1.8;}
.text18{;font-size:18px;font-family:'ＭＳ Ｐゴシック',sans-serif;line-height:140%;}
.text16-2{;font-size:16px;font-family:'ＭＳ Ｐ明朝',serif;line-height:1.8;}
.text16{;font-size:16px;font-family:'ＭＳ Ｐゴシック',sans-serif;line-height:140%;}
.text15-3{;font-size:15px;font-family:'ＭＳ Ｐ明朝',serif;line-height:150%;}
.text15-2{;font-size:15px;font-family:'ＭＳ Ｐ明朝',serif;line-height:140%;}
.text15{;font-size:15px;font-family:'ＭＳ Ｐゴシック',sans-serif;line-height:140%;}
.text14-2{;font-size:14px;font-family:'ＭＳ Ｐ明朝',serif;line-height:140%;}
.text14{;font-size:14px;font-family:'ＭＳ Ｐゴシック',sans-serif;line-height:140%;}
.text13-2{;font-size:13px;font-family:'ＭＳ Ｐ明朝',serif;line-height:140%;}
.text13{;font-size:13px;font-family:'ＭＳ Ｐゴシック',sans-serif;line-height:140%;}
.text12-2{;font-size:12px;font-family:'ＭＳ Ｐ明朝',serif;line-height:140%;}
.text12{;font-size:12px;font-family:'ＭＳ Ｐゴシック',sans-serif;line-height:140%;}
.text11-2{;font-size:11px;font-family:'ＭＳ Ｐ明朝',serif;line-height:140%;}
.text11{;font-size:11px;font-family:'ＭＳ Ｐゴシック',sans-serif;line-height:140%;}
.text10{;font-size:10px;font-family:'ＭＳ Ｐゴシック',sans-serif;line-height:140%;}
.text9{;font-size:9px;line-height:140%;font-family:'ＭＳ Ｐゴシック',sans-serif;}

a:hover img{
opacity:0.8;
filter:alpha(opacity=80);
-ms-filter: "alpha( opacity=80 )";
}

.area1{
-webkit-border-radius: 5px; /* Safari, Chrome用 */
-moz-border-radius: 5px; /* Firefox用 */
border-radius: 5px; /* CSS3 */
-webkit-box-shadow: 0px 0px 3px #999; /* Safari, Chrome用 */
-moz-box-shadow: 0px 0px 3px #999; /* Firefox用 */
box-shadow: 0px 0px 3px #999; /* CSS3 */
background:#FBFAFA;
padding:10px;
}

.area2{
-webkit-border-radius: 5px; /* Safari, Chrome用 */
-moz-border-radius: 5px; /* Firefox用 */
border-radius: 5px; /* CSS3 */
-webkit-box-shadow: 0px 0px 3px #999; /* Safari, Chrome用 */
-moz-box-shadow: 0px 0px 3px #999; /* Firefox用 */
background:#D1D59E;
padding:8px;
}

.area3{
-webkit-border-radius: 4px; /* Safari, Chrome用 */
-moz-border-radius: 4px; /* Firefox用 */
border-radius: 4px; /* CSS3 */
-webkit-box-shadow: 0px 0px 3px #999; /* Safari, Chrome用 */
-moz-box-shadow: 0px 0px 3px #999; /* Firefox用 */
box-shadow: 0px 0px 3px #999; /* CSS3 */
background:#FBFAFA;
padding:7px;
}

#main {
width:700px; 
text-align:center; 
padding:12px; 
height:90px; 
background:#FFF;
opacity:0.8;
filter:alpha(opacity=80);
-ms-filter: "alpha( opacity=80 )";
font-size:18px;
font-family:'ヒラギノ角ゴ Pro W3', 'Hiragino Kaku Gothic Pro', 'メイリオ', Meiryo, Osaka, 'ＭＳ Ｐゴシック', 'MS PGothic', sans-serif;
color:#204200;
line-height:30px;
text-shadow: 1px 1px 1px #999999;
}

#box {
	width:700px; 
    height:436px;
}
.pict {
background-color: #FFF; /*写真の背景部の色*/
border: 1px solid #B9B9B9; /*縁取り線の太さ・線種・色*/
padding: 6px; /*縁取りの幅*/
}